Skip to main content
Home / Hacking Glossary / Buffer Overflow

Buffer Overflow

A software vulnerability where a program writes more data to a buffer than it can hold, causing data to overflow into adjacent memory. This can be exploited to execute arbitrary code or crash the program.

vulnerability exploitation
Practice Challenges 2 categories
Active CTF Events 3
View all events →
Related Terms 12

Ready to learn Buffer Overflow hands-on?

Put theory into practice with real hacking labs, CTF challenges, and guided courses on Parrot CTFs Events.

Get Started Free